Hair Loss
Hair loss or “alopecia” is mild or severe loss of hair from a part of the body. The most common area for hair loss is a person’s head. This condition can be reserved to a small part of the body or a sizable area, depending on the patient’s condition. In general, the patient will not display signs of scarring, inflammation, or related symptoms. Hair loss is gender-neutral, but typically is noticed in men. 8 Causes of Hair Loss

Causes include:
- Genetic Predisposition (Male-Pattern Hair Loss)
- Fungal Infections
- Aging
- Microscopic Mites
- Folliculitis
- Traction Alopecia (Trauma)
- Trichotillomania
- Hormonal Changes (Pregnancy, Menopause)
These causes will vary depending on the patient’s type of hair loss, skin condition, medical history, and hair type.
